Overview

One of the best-selling children's books of all time, The Very Hungry Caterpillar has been delighting young readers for over thirty years. Now packaged as a board book with a new plush doll, this classic book will continue to introduce new generations of children to the magical world of Eric Carle.

A caterpillar hatches out of his egg and is very hungry. On his first day, he eats through one piece of food; on his second, two, and so on. Little holes cut in the pages allow toddlers to wiggle their fingers through the food, just like the caterpillar. Vivid and colorful illustrations and ingenious layered pages help preschoolers learn the days of the week, how to count, and how a caterpillar turns into a butterfly. This picture book is considered a must for every toddler's library.

Publishers Weekly

Eric Carle's classic story with die-cut pages of the caterpillar who eats and eats-and finally becomes a butterfly-is packaged with a colorful plush version of the titular critter, in the boxed set The Very Hungry Caterpillar Board Book and Plush Set. Copyright 2003 Reed Business Information.
